About The Position

This position is seeking a creative and flexible individual to help lead the Planning activities for the Instrument or Systems Manufacturing lines. Responsible for the overall status of order fulfillment and managing inventory levels throughout the manufacturing process. The Sr Production Planner will be assigned critical Operations, NPI or Sustaining projects to manage. Expected to seek out and recommend process improvements, assist in developing team members skill sets in the planning, take on leadership responsibilities for strategic planning activities that enable the department capabilities to scale to the growing business needs. The candidate will work with multiple cross-functional teams, Manufacturing, Supply chain, Quality, Engineering and other teams to achieve both tactical and strategic goals assigned. This by fully understanding production demand and supply needs, balancing operational goals while incorporating Lean Manufacturing principals, and identify and coordinate issue resolution and continuous improvement opportunities with other departments. This position requires strong presentation and clear communication abilities.

Responsibilities

  • Manage assigned NPI/Sustaining projects at both strategic and tactical level.
  • Evaluate current process and recommend continuous improvement to evolve process.
  • Provides mentorship through tactical training to team members to improve their skill sets in NPI/ Sustaining planning.
  • Lead efforts to create and/or updating work instructions (WI) & Departmental Operating Procedures (DOP).
  • Lead and support department or organizational projects.
  • Gain project team consensus, track/ monitor scope, scope changes, project plan time lines against phase review objectives, variances and contingencies that surface during implementation of projects.
  • Escalate where necessary to management.
  • Engage Manufacturing teams in the continuous improvement process to ensure assigned projects are identified, prioritized and implemented in a timely and effective manner.
  • Identify potential supply risks and inventory exposures by aligning supply chain processes with production plan milestones/targets.
  • Illuminate impact to supply continuity for Finished Goods Inventory (FGI).
  • Applying knowledge of concepts and principles of planning to develop solutions to a variety of problems, particularly with supply constraints.
  • Perform capacity analysis in to support what-if scenarios, forecast changes, and plan for production growth.
  • Maintain department metrics; analyze trends and results.
  • Drive appropriate corrective actions where needed.
  • Provide direction to various NPI programs/projects as subject matter expert, to support product transitions to sustaining manufacturing lines.
  • Collaborate with Purchasing and Engineering to review proposed changes and establish Engineering Change Order (ECO) affectivity.
  • Execute ECO implementation requirements.
  • Support production activities and ensure maximum line up-time
  • Determine and manage potential line shortages by analyzing build schedules, shortage reports, on hand inventory reports and supplier delivery information
  • Develop communication relationship with Production, Engineering, Purchasing, Shipping, and Customer Service to manage supply and demand
  • Resolve work order variances, and determine/track root cause.
  • Work with Cost Accounting for month end close
  • Monitor and adjust planning parameters in SAP
